AI response to "How many torpedo did it take to sink a WWII battleship on average"

During World War II, sinking a battleship generally required 3 to 5 torpedo hits for standard modern designs, though this number varied significantly based on the ship's size, age, and the type of torpedo used.
Factors Influencing Sinking Time
Ship Displacement: Modern "treaty" battleships (roughly 35,000–45,000 tons) typically required at least 3–5 hits to sink. Older World War I-era battleships, which lacked modern torpedo defense systems, were occasionally sunk by a single torpedo, such as the Conte di Cavour at Taranto.
Torpedo Type: Submarine and destroyer-launched torpedoes carried significantly larger warheads than aerial torpedoes. Historically, one submarine torpedo was considered equivalent to approximately two aerial torpedoes in destructive power.
Hit Concentration: Attacks concentrated on a single side (to cause capsizing) were more effective than hits spread across both sides, which could inadvertently help the ship maintain stability through "counter-flooding".
Notable Examples of Torpedo Hits

The number of confirmed hits often remains a subject of historical debate due to the chaos of battle:
HMS Prince of Wales: Sunk by 4 torpedo hits (aerial).
HMS Barham: Sunk by 3 torpedo hits (submarine).
Bismarck: Effectively neutralized by a single "lucky" hit to the rudder, though it took multiple subsequent torpedoes and heavy shellfire to eventually sink it.
Scharnhorst: Sunk after taking an estimated 11 torpedo hits in addition to heavy shellfire.
Yamato & Musashi: These "super-battleships" required massive numbers of hits to sink. The Yamato was sunk by at least 11–13 torpedoes, while the Musashi absorbed an estimated 19 torpedo hits over several hours.
